Irish Fossils - Hidden Treasures is a showcase of the winners of the 2023 National Fossil Photo Contest and can now be seen at Cork City Libraries, Mayfield Library, and Cork Airport . Have you seen the exhibit yet? What's your favourite photo? Let us know!

We are delighted to display this year's Irish Fossils ALIVE! exhibition in the gallery!🦐
Young artists were invited to create a unique art piece inspired by the rich fossil heritage on the island of Ireland.
